Norwalk Public Schools Commemorates 20 Years of International Exchange

A celebration to commemorate 20 years of international exchange between the Center for Global Studies (CGS) at Brien McMahon High School in Norwalk and Kojo High School, Japan.

Norwalk Mayor Harry W. Rilling and Norwalk Public Schools Superintendent Dr. Manuel Rivera will join with administrators, teachers and students from the CGS in welcoming Mr. Takahisa Yamada, Principal of Kojo High School, Kojo Japan.

Mr. Yamada is making a special trip to Norwalk to honor the anniversary of this long-standing relationship.

Located within Brien McMahon High School, the Center for Global Studies is an inter-district, international studies magnet school that focuses on Arabic, Chinese and Japanese language, history, and culture.

Over the past two decades, more than 500 American students have spent two-weeks living with Kojo families, attending school and experiencing Japanese culture. A similar number of Kojo students visited Norwalk, living with CGS families, attending Brien McMahon High School, and experiencing American culture.
